Booking Terms and Conditions
The sending of the online booking
form (or by fax, mail, or by phone) confirms your
acceptance of the terms and conditions set out below
and shall be binding by all the persons stated on the
booking form. Each booking will be confirmed
by the owner as soon as reasonably possible after
receipt of the signed booking form and appropriate
non-refundable deposit. This shall be £100 (or US$180)
for each week booked. All bookings made less than 60
days before departure are payable in full. After
receiving a confirmation, and the deposit paid, the
party leader on the booking form will be responsible
on behalf of all members of the party for the total
rental price of the property, as agreed. Any
remaining balance of the rental cost must be paid at
least ten weeks prior to your departure. If
the full balance of the rental cost is not paid as in
accordance to these terms, we will reserve the right
to cancel your booking and the reservation
deposit will be forfeited.
Security Deposit
By reserving our home and payment of the rental rate,
you confirm your acceptance to pay for any damages of
any kind caused by your occupancy of the property.
The cost of repairs and/or replacement will be
deducted from your security deposit. The
Security deposit of £125 is fully refundable
within 28 days after your check out date,
providing there are no claims against it. In the
event of excess damage of any kind, excessive cleaning
costs by our management company or their agents or
excessive use of electricity (caused by
leaving outside doors open with the air conditioning
on) the person (s) on the reservation will be held
responsible for all additional costs which exceed the
security deposit
Cancellations
Providing the villa owners receive written notice of cancellation
not less than 10 weeks prior to the actual
reservation start date, the person (s) on the
reservation will not be liable to pay the balance.
It is the responsibility of the person responsible for
the reservation to ensure that the signed cancellation
letter reaches the owner. The reservation deposit
will be forfeited. If the cancellation is
received after the 8 weeks prior to the start of
the reservation, the responsible party is liable for
the full balance of the rental. If the owner is
successful in re-letting the property for all or part
of the original reservation, then whatever is
recovered will be refunded.
Swimming Pool
Non-swimmers and Children under the age of 18 must
take care when using the swimming pool and must be
accompanied and supervised by a capable adult. All
occupants will use the swimming pool, AT THEIR OWN
RISK & NO DIVING IN
AND
AROUND THE POOL IS PERMITTED.
No glassware is permitted in the pool area, please utilise the plastic
items provided.

Insurance
It is
the client’s responsibility to take out adequate
holiday insurance for all members of its party. In the
event of a client becoming ill during the holiday, all
holiday expenses are the client’s responsibility and
the owner will not be liable for refund, either
partial or total, of the passage or accommodation
paid. You are strongly advised to take out an
insurance to cover your complete trip from the
UK (or
wherever) until your return.
The Accommodation
The
accommodation booked cannot be sublet, shared or
assigned and the clients shall occupy the villa in
quiet and dignified manner, protecting all contents
against damage, loss or theft. The client is
responsible for making good any damage caused by him
or her. In cases of any wilful damage or loss the
owner reserves the right to cancel any arrangements
made with the client without notice or compensation.
All
reasonable steps will be taken to ensure that the
villa is maintained to a high
standard and that client is accommodated in the
villa that is confirmed. Should the villa become
uninhabitable or unavailable through accident or other
unforeseeable reason the client will be offered an
alternative villa and every effort will be made to
ensure that such accommodation is of a similar or
better standard. If this is not acceptable rental
payments will be refunded in full.

Availability
The
premises will be available for occupation from 4.00 PM
on the first day of the rental period and must be
vacated by 11.00 am on the day of departure, unless
otherwise agreed.
